Shipping Timeframes and Factors

How Long to Ship Your Car

When shipping a car from California to Austin, the timeframe can vary significantly based on several factors. Typically, you can expect the shipping process to take anywhere from 7 to 14 days. However, this is a general estimate, and actual times can fluctuate depending on various conditions.

Key Factors Influencing Shipping Time

Several elements can affect how long it takes to ship your vehicle:

  • Distance: The distance between California and Austin is approximately 1,500 miles. Longer distances usually mean longer shipping times.
  • Shipping Method: The method you choose for shipping your car can greatly impact the timeframe. There are two primary options:
    • Open Transport: This is the most common and cost-effective method, where your car is loaded onto an open trailer with other vehicles. It typically takes less time since these carriers operate on a set schedule.
    • Enclosed Transport: This method offers more protection for your vehicle but may take longer due to fewer available carriers and higher demand.
  • Seasonal Demand: Shipping times can also be affected by seasonal factors. For instance, summer months often see an increase in demand for car shipping, which can lead to longer wait times.
  • Carrier Availability: The availability of carriers can impact shipping times. If there are fewer trucks available, it may take longer to find a carrier that can accommodate your schedule.
  • Route Conditions: Weather and road conditions can also play a role. Adverse weather can delay transport, while road construction can lead to detours and longer travel times.

Cost Factors

The cost of shipping your car is another significant consideration. While prices can vary widely based on the factors mentioned above, here are some typical price ranges you might encounter:

Shipping Method Estimated Cost Range Estimated Time Frame
Open Transport $800 – $1,200 7 – 10 days
Enclosed Transport $1,200 – $2,000 10 – 14 days

Restrictions and Considerations

Before shipping your car, it’s essential to be aware of any restrictions or considerations that may apply:

  • Vehicle Condition: If your car is inoperable or has significant mechanical issues, it may require special arrangements for transport, which could affect both cost and timing.
  • Personal Items: Most shipping companies prohibit personal items in the vehicle during transport. If you have belongings in the car, you may need to remove them before shipping.
  • Insurance: Verify what insurance coverage is provided by the shipping company. You may want to consider additional coverage for peace of mind.
  • Documentation: Ensure you have all necessary documentation ready, including the vehicle title and registration, to avoid delays.

Practical Advice for Shipping Your Car

Step-by-Step Guidance

If you’re planning to ship your car from California to Austin, following a structured approach can make the process smoother and less stressful.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you navigate the car shipping journey.

1. Prepare Your Vehicle

Before shipping, it’s essential to prepare your car properly. Here’s how:

  • Clean Your Car: Wash the exterior and clean the interior. This will help you inspect for any existing damage before shipping.
  • Document Condition: Take photos of your vehicle from multiple angles, including any dents or scratches. This documentation can be useful in case of disputes.
  • Remove Personal Items: Clear out any personal belongings. Shipping companies typically do not allow items in the vehicle, and removing them can prevent theft or damage.
  • Check Fluid Levels: Ensure that all fluids (oil, coolant, etc.) are at appropriate levels. This helps avoid any issues during transport.
  • Disable Alarms: If your car has an alarm system, disable it to prevent unnecessary disruptions during transport.

2. Choose a Reliable Shipping Company

Selecting the right shipping company is crucial for a successful transport experience. Here are some tips:

  • Research Companies: Look for companies with positive reviews and a solid reputation. Websites like the Better Business Bureau can provide insights into their reliability.
  • Get Multiple Quotes: Don’t settle for the first quote you receive. Obtain estimates from several companies to compare prices and services.
  • Ask About Insurance: Ensure the company offers adequate insurance coverage. Understand what is covered and what isn’t to avoid surprises.
  • Check for Licensing: Verify that the shipping company is licensed and bonded. This adds a layer of security to your transaction.
  • Read the Fine Print: Before signing any contracts, read all terms and conditions carefully. Look for hidden fees or clauses that could affect your experience.

Common Misconceptions

There are several misconceptions about car shipping that can lead to confusion:

  • All Companies Provide the Same Service: Not true. Services can vary widely between companies, including transport methods, insurance coverage, and customer service.
  • Shipping is Always Expensive: While costs can vary, there are affordable options available. It’s essential to shop around and compare quotes.
  • My Car Will Arrive Exactly When I Want: Shipping times can be unpredictable due to various factors. Always allow for some flexibility in your schedule.
  • Insurance is Not Necessary: Some people believe that their personal auto insurance covers shipping. However, it’s crucial to verify what is covered during transport.
